Summary:

The Alma del Mar Charter School (District) in Massachusetts consists of a single school, Alma del Mar Charter School, which serves students from kindergarten through 8th grade. With a total enrollment of 1,041 students, the school has a relatively small student-teacher ratio of 12.1 to 1.

Despite the school's focus on personalized instruction, Alma del Mar Charter School has struggled academically in recent years. The school's proficiency rates on MCAS Next Generation assessments are significantly below the state averages in English Language Arts (29.12% vs. 41.53%), Mathematics (29.06% vs. 40.74%), and Science (17.99% vs. 41.51%). Additionally, the school's statewide ranking has steadily declined, from 630 out of 906 Massachusetts elementary schools in 2024-2025 to 681 out of 928 in 2022-2023.

While the school spends a relatively high amount of $16,668 per student, this investment does not appear to be translating into improved academic outcomes. The lack of transparency in the school's free/reduced lunch rates also raises questions about the socioeconomic factors that may be impacting student performance. Overall, the data suggests that Alma del Mar Charter School is facing significant challenges in providing its students with a high-quality education, and further investigation would be needed to identify the root causes and potential areas for improvement.
